FAQ

1. How often should I wash oily hair in winter?

Even in winter, oily hair benefits from 2–3 washes per week. Overwashing can actually trigger more oil production, while under-washing can leave buildup. Use a clarifying or oil-control shampoo like Biolage Scalp Sync or Kristin Ess Clarifying Shampoo for deep cleansing without stripping your hair.

 

2. Can oily hair shampoos dry out my ends in winter?

Some clarifying shampoos can leave ends dry if overused. To avoid this:

  • Apply the shampoo mainly to scalp and roots.

  • Pair with a lightweight conditioner or leave-in on mid-lengths and ends.

  • Try balancing shampoos like Kérastase Bain Divalent, which cleans roots while nourishing ends.

3. What’s the difference between clarifying and purifying shampoos?

  • Clarifying shampoos (like Ouai Detox or Kristin Ess) remove buildup from styling products and excess oil.

  • Purifying shampoos (like L’Oreal Elvive Hyaluron + Pure) gently cleanse without stripping moisture.
    For oily winter hair, alternate between clarifying once a week and purifying shampoos for regular washes.
